Venture Capital Outline

Venture Capital Means :


Funds made available for startup firms and small businesses with exceptional growth potential by professionals.

1. Venture Capitalists look for :


Commercially viable, Identifiable market, Strong management ,Sustainable competitive advantage.

2. Role of a Venture Capitalist in an Enterprise


Providing funds,Providing insights to the evolving business strategy, Developing alliances and partnerships,Providing networking access to vital prospective customers, Assistance in head hunting for senior positions, Sharing vital and relevant information.

3. Types of VC Funding.
Seed Capital-- Start-up Capital-- Early Stage Capital-- Expansion Capital.-- Late Stage Capital-- Bridge Financing.
